OptionCare, a wholly owned subsidiary of Walgreens specializes in providing comprehensive care to patients with acute and chronic conditions in their homes, ambulatory treatment centers and physician offices. Its services include intake coordination, benefits and reimbursement support, medication fulfillment and administration, compliance and patient education, one-on-one care and customer service. Skilled nurses and pharmacists are accessible 24/7 to deliver and manage complex infusion and injectable therapies from more than 100 OptionCare home infusion and specialty pharmacies in 35 states. OptionCare's services also include respiratory therapy and home medical equipment at some locations.
Job Duties Include:
The responsibilities of this position may include all or part of the following: Evaluation of accurate payments received and application to the patient account. Follow-up with responsible parties to ensure the receipt of timely, accurate payments. Assist with collection training. Complete all appeals to payers. Evaluates payments received for correctness and applies payments accurately to the system. Verifies that payments received are correct according to the fee schedule. Ensures that secondary bills and patient invoices are mailed within 48 hours of receipt of payment. Notifies the Reimbursement Manager if there are overpayments and/or duplicate payments for the same service. Transfers payments belonging to other OCE offices within 48 hours of receipt. Follow up on invoices submitted to ensure prompt and timely payment. Calls to verify that claims submitted were received and are in processing. Sends letters to the patient or responsible party when their insurance carrier fails to make payment reasonable time frame. Generates and mails statements and collections letters per Walgreens-Option Care policy. Follows-up on all denials within 48 hours of receipt. Performs all appeals as necessary. Maintain confidentiality of patient and proprietary information. Observe legal and ethical guidelines for safeguarding the confidentiality of patient and proprietary Walgreens-Option Care information.
